As a straight man, Mpho says his gay role is ‘different’: We’ve seen South African television scenes move from being conservative to reflective of real societal factors such as the complications that come with homosexual relationships.
we were introduced to a new character, Lunga Vezi played by Mpho Sibeko, who finds himself in a love triangle when he falls for bisexual Chris who happens to be in a relationship with Wendy .“Firstly, I’m honoured to have been part of such a reputable show. When it comes to the character itself, it came as a shock in terms of where the storyline goes. But as a performer I’m so glad to have been entrusted with such a role.
To prepare for the role, Mpho says he had to escape from himself and step into the shoes of Lunga while understanding what story the character is supposed to tell. And although the role quickly became a favourite with viewers, Mpho reveals that being part of the production was not an easy journey.“I auditioned for a role in the previous seasons, and I was told to come and audition for a different role from the first one.
